If i have an std, like gonorrhea or chlamydia, and happen to be allergic to penicillin, what antibiotic can i take?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Rocephin&Zithromax/t: We do not use penicillin to treat gonorrhea due to resistance to penicillin.We use a shot of Rocephin (ceftriaxone) which is a cephalosporin, or cefexime asingle dose of 400mgm by mouth or spectomycine can be used 2gm single doseim.But specticomycine is not available in us for chlamydia we use single dose of zithromax 1gm or vibramycine for 10 days.
